  7. Musical artist. Website. jerryleelewis .com. Jerry Lee Lewis (September 29, 1935 – October 28, 2022) was an American pianist, singer and songwriter. Nicknamed " The Killer ", he was described as " rock 'n' roll 's first great wild man". A pioneer of rock and roll and rockabilly music, Lewis made his first recordings in 1952 at Cosimo Matassa ...
